Toyota

🌎 global.toyota

Toyota Motor Corporation is a global automotive industry leader manufacturing vehicles in 27 countries and marketing products in over 170 countries. Founded in 1937 and headquartered in Toyota City, Japan, the company employs nearly 350,000 people worldwide and is known for its commitment to quality, innovation, and sustainability in the automotive sector.


Toyota - Latest News and Updates

  • Toyota Mobility Solutions Philippines launched Kinto One, a full-service car lease package offering comprehensive services like maintenance and GPS tracking for individuals and businesses.
  • The 2024 Toyota Innova Hycross ZX variant, available in Petrol and Petrol Hybrid models, offers a mileage of 23 Kmpl and features Toyota Safety Sense 3.0 with advanced safety technologies.
  • Toyota unveiled a world-first Sequence Freezing Arc-welding technology at the 2024 ENEOS Super Taikyu Series, which drastically reduces lead times for motorsports applications.
  • Toyota unveiled the bZ7 electric sedan concept at the Guangzhou Auto Show, a joint venture with GAC for the Chinese market, featuring BYD's battery and motor technology.
  • Toyota partners with May Mobility to expand autonomous driver-out vehicle operations in the U.S. and Japan.
  • Toyota showcased a concept model at the 2024 ENEOS Super Taikyu race series that uses boil-off gas from liquid hydrogen to potentially increase engine fuel efficiency and generate electricity.
  • Toyota won the NHRA Manufacturers Cup for the first time in its 23 seasons of NHRA competition on November 19, 2024.
  • Toyota's KINTO will continue as the 'Official Mobility Provider' for Lega Serie A in the 2024/2025 season, offering a fleet of electrified Full Hybrid Toyota and Lexus vehicles.
  • Toyota is investing heavily in electric and hybrid technology in North America, including potential new battery manufacturing and upgrades to plants in Mexico, to support sustainable manufacturing and meet growing demand for eco-friendly vehicles.
  • Toyota is using AI agents built on Microsoft Azure OpenAI Service to store and share engineering expertise, aiming to innovate faster and develop new vehicle models despite retiring engineers, as stated by Kenji Onishi, an automotive engineer leading the project.
